Johann Sebastian Bach did not compose Opera, as this genre was not a focal point of his work. While he wrote significant instrumental and vocal music, including cantatas, concertos, and oratorios, the operatic form was more developed by his contemporaries like Handel. Additionally, he did not create popular music or Folk Music, which were outside the scope of his compositional style and training.

J.S. Bach composed in the Baroque period, starting in the seventeenth century (1600s) to around the middle of the eighteenth century (1750s).
